How Heldt Changes Clemson’s Defensive Front

CLEMSON — Last year, Clemson allowed 4.7 rushing yards per carry, the worst mark for a Clemson run defense since the 1975 Tigers gave up 5.3 yards per carry. However, despite Clemson’s inability to stop the run in 2024, most consider the Tigers’ defensive front to be the best in college football this coming season. […]

Clemson Defender Ranked Among Top 100 Transfers

ESPN ranked the top players who switched teams in the transfer portal this offseason, and Clemson’s Will Heldt made the list. The former Purdue defensive end landed at No. 28 in the top 100 transfers rankings, which ESPN “based on production, experience, potential, demand and feedback from coaches and GMs throughout the sport.” Heldt transferred […]
